Output 84fd8787fb31598aaeebd76808c686bcbaae9ada30ca3c3ef44eb970f7d526cc:0

value
26119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c06c590768e9ac6a21dd3e83b3beb6ff3929cbda OP_EQUAL
address
3KETTWYWa14PKiscL1Umi35nyrv2dEXtFF
transaction
84fd8787fb31598aaeebd76808c686bcbaae9ada30ca3c3ef44eb970f7d526cc
spent
true